The EOC is where senior officials from the City, state, and federal agencies, as well as other entities, coordinate response efforts, centralize decision-making, gather and disseminate information, and allocate and deploy resources. NYCEM has responded to more than 90 emergencies over the past five years, and the Emergency Operations Center was activated for 265 days on average over the past three years, and for all 365 days of 2021 as the city continued to battle COVID-19. NYC Emergency Management also activated the City's Emergency Operations Center (EOC) seven times during this period, including for the first positive case of Ebola Virus Disease in New York City and for the East Village gas explosion and building collapse in March 2015. Incorporated in E Team is ESRI mapping software, which allowed the city of New York to provide geographical information showing destroyed, damaged, and unstable buildings, emergency center locations, power outages, debris removal routes, and asbestos plume paths. Many emergency managers in the country, including the Director of Emergency Transportation for DOT, were physically in Big Sky, Montana for the National Emergency Managers Association's annual meeting without access to any of their communication systems. With continued use, E Team was also utilized to provide expanded functionality including incident reporting, asset tracking, action planning, and logistics that were needed by the city as part of the WTC effort as well as in other day-to-day operations. Building out the warehouse from the bare walls, the Office of Emergency Management created an operational space, ran T3 Internet lines and configured hundreds of workstations, settling into their reconstituted, E Team-enabled EOC on September 14, 2001. The EOC call takers create an email chain that informs all relevant stakeholders who may be called upon to support the school and informs DOE leadership for their awareness within 15 minutes of receiving report of an emergency. At the time of the attack, none of New York City's EOC personnel nor any of the visiting experts from around the world that had been brought to the relocated EOC had any previous training on E Team, and yet they were able to effectively take advantage of the system with as little as 15 minutes of training.
